3 of the 4 ODP Superdelegates could cast their vote for Sanders:

OKLAHOMA CITY (AP) - Hillary Clinton is widening her commanding lead nationally among superdelegates to the Democratic National Convention, but at least one of Oklahoma's four superdelegates says she is "feeling the Bern."

Former state Sen. Connie Johnson, a superdelegate because of her position as vice chair of the state party, says she is supporting Vermont Sen. Bernie Sanders in his bid for the nomination.

Oklahoma has four superdelegates who automatically attend the Democratic National Convention and can support the candidate of their choice. National Committeewoman Betty McElderry has said she intends to support Clinton. Two others say they are undecided.
